In The Court of Appeals Seventh District of Texas at Amarillo No. 07-22-00126-CV SAENGDAVONE SOUVANNASANE, APPELLANT V. JENNY SISOMBATH, APPELLEE On Appeal from the 231st District Court Tarrant County, Texas Trial Court No. 231-694444-21, Honorable Jesus Nevarez, Jr., Presiding October 31, 2022 MEMORANDUM OPINION Before QUINN, C.J., and PARKER and DOSS, JJ. Appellant, Saengdavone Souvannasane, proceeding pro se, appeals from the trial court’s Default Protective Order. 1 Appellant’s brief was due September 26, 2022, but was not filed. By letter of October 4, 2022, we notified appellant that the appeal was subject to dismissal for want of prosecution, without further notice, if a brief was not 1 Originally appealed to the Second Court of Appeals, this appeal was transferred to this Court by the Texas Supreme Court pursuant to its docket equalizations efforts. See TEX. GOV’T CODE ANN. § 73.001. received by October 14. To date, appellant has neither filed a brief nor had any further communication with this Court. Accordingly, we dismiss the appeal for want of prosecution. See TEX. R. APP. P. 38.8(a)(1), 42.3(b). Per Curiam 2
